Agfa Super Silette 1

 

Specifications:

Type: Rangefinder

Lens: Agfa Apotar 45mm f3.5 - f16

Shutter: Prontor 9 speed + B 1,2,4,8,15,30,60,125,300

 

 

I picked this particular gem up at a local car boot sale in a box of "scrap". It was absolutely filthy and starting to corrode on the alloy casting of the front panel. Also the advance lever return spring had broken, but it looked at me with it's sad eyes and said "take me home and care for me". Well how could I refuse such a plea so I paid the man and took it away to safety. Once home in my workshop I started to lavish some TLC on it and, to my delight, discovered that the spring was exactly the same as an old Silette which I had in my spares box, job done. On close inspection, under magnification, the front lens element looked like it had seen better days but the rangefinder was bang on the button and the rest of the camera scrubbed up well so I decided to give it a go before I condemned the lens. So within 3 hours of rescuing it from the scrap bin I've fixed it, cleaned it and loaded it with film ready to go out in the field. I am very glad that I did because it produced some fantastic shots up the gardens, which you see here. This now goes straight up to the top shelf with the cameras I will use again. The only problem I have left to sort out is the slow speeds from 1/4 to 1 sec which are a real struggle for poor old thing, in fact the 1 second takes about 15, but from the 1/8 upwards it seems OK.
